I use pixel manipulation to target specific browsers / OS:
Run the campaign (either on tCPA or cpc - If this is a new account I's start with CPC and later on switch to tCPA).

The trick it to never fire a conversion pixels for users who are not using the browser or OS you want to target.
I used to fire a conversion for every visitor from my targeted browsers and after I saw that Google provided 95%+ from the browser I wanted, and then moved the pixel to the typ (you can do it gradually, or make sure that your bids are changes gradually to reflect the change, but do it in small steps).

Another way is to fire the pixel for both wanted browser and typ hits and oprimize the campaigns by creating 2 different custom colums to reflect conversions vs desired visits.

You can also keet it on the LP and treat yout tCPA bid as if it were CPC.
